I wasn't able to view the AOL video, so I looked up some more information on this. The case is currently before the Indiana State Supreme Court. I read an article on USA Today and on Indiana Lawyer from last year, and read some entries on this man's blog which is updated regularly.

From what I've read, this is a massive overreach by the Judge and Prosecutor. The man's blog is an awesome source of legal documents - court transcripts, etc which prove his case.

The State is using I.C. 35-45-2-1, Section 1 (d) #6 and #7 as the reason for putting the man in prison. If this is upheld by the State Supreme Court, it essentially opens the door to political prosecutions against anyone the current Prosecutor and State AG believe to be in violation of the following:

Quote:
(6) expose the person threatened to hatred, contempt, disgrace, or ridicule;
(7) falsely harm the credit or business reputation of the person threatened; or
I'm sorry, but this isn't criminal, and it sure shouldn't be enough to send someone to prison for 2.5 years! Ridicule? We can't even laugh at people now? How absurd.

The Indiana Lawyer article brings out a great point: according to the IN Court of Appeals, Mitt Romney's son's remark that he'd like to punch obama, and the shout heard around the world during obama's SOTU address by Joe Wilson ("LIAR!") would both be in violation.

If that's the case, Ted Cruz, Rand Paul and other should be serving time as well for exposing obama to "hatred, contempt, disgrace, or ridicule." For that matter, round up David Letterman, Jay Leno, Jimmy Fallon, Jimmy Kimmel, Jon Stewart and Stephen Colbert!

This is a special kind of stupidity.
